## Description
Seek out hidden treasure and uncover a mysterious conspiracy in this 3D
adventure game set in the ancient East. It features a point-and-click
interface, adventure style puzzles, gathering inventory objects and talking to
inhabitants in picturesque locations.
Because you can experience the game through two distinct points of view, _Jazz
and Faust_ is actually two games set in the same graphic environment. Jazz, a
smuggler, starts his story in jail. He must obtain enough gold to buy his
freedom and is set free to do so. Faust is a sea captain. His story begins as
searches for a passenger who fails to appear after booking passage on his
ship.
The stories start in the same city and take place during the same period of
time, but otherwise they are different from each other with unique paths, sets
of circumstances and puzzles that ultimately lead to the same conclusion.
Visit sea ports bustling with merchants selling spices, slaves and other
wares, a ghost town, desert caravans, and the treacherous trade routes of the
open sea where piracy is commonplace.
